About the role

As a Neurology Veterinary Assistant at Puget Sound Veterinary Specialty & Emergency (PSVSE), you will play a crucial role in supporting the advanced patient care provided by the Neurology department. The Neurology team collaborates with a board-certified neurologist/neurosurgeon and utilizes advanced imaging such as MRI and CT to diagnose and treat complex medical and surgical cases.

Responsibilities

  • Assist with neurology appointments, procedures, and hospitalized patient care
  • Support MRI and CT imaging workflows
  • Assist with anesthesia preparation and patient monitoring
  • Help maintain accurate medical records and treatment sheets
  • Provide compassionate client communication and patient updates
  • Work closely with Neurology, ER, and Specialty teams to support case flow and patient care
